Abstract
Chrysanthemum morifoliumis a perennial flowering plants of high economic value , that is Propagated vegetatively by taking cuttings since it has a strong sporophytic self- incompatibility
system. For differentiating between cultivars, traditional methods,morphological characters were established. PCR based molecular marker assays including RAPD,were employed to study genetic diversity and phylogenetic relationships among ten Chrysanthemum cultivars.
RAPD analysis using 10 random primers generated 112 discrete markers ranging from, ( 280-2660 bp ) in size. Ninety-one of these were polymorphic ( 81.3% ), with an average of 11.2 markers per primer. The primers; OPA-12,OPD-08,OPB-08, and OPC-14 , could be specific markers for the cultivars; Bari, Bari, Delianne and Grand-white,respectively.
Cluster analysis of RAPD-data using the software program; SPSS version 10 , revealed that the cultivars belonging to the same type, were genetically related more than the others.
These results suggest that RAPD marker is a useful method for Chrysanthemum genetic diversity analysis and phylogenetic relationships.
